Hi All! Okay, there are 3 costume cards , numbered if I remember 1,3 & 5. The others are in series 2 next time around. YES, the Casino Chip Cards are in there and we have got back 3 so far. Though I do believe people might well keep them unredeemed as there are only 50 in total. Time will tell. Competition cards can be sent in from anywhere, even the USA, we will put them all in and now will be adding 50 runner up prizes for those who don't get the script prize. Final proofs arrived yesterday for all the costume cards so look out for them very shortly (Finally!) If you have any issues feel free to write to us, All the best, Barrie
